Satinandi Gram Panchayat, Galsi-Ii

Satinandi is a Gram Panchayat located in the Purba Bardhaman district of West Bengal. It falls under the Galsi-Ii Panchayat Samiti and Purba Bardhaman Zila Parishad. Satinandi Gram Panchayat covers a total of 5 villages, including Belgram, Chandanpur, and Kishorkona. It is headed by an elected Pradhan, while administrative work is handled by the Panchayat Secretary.

Panchayati Raj Structure for Satinandi Gram Panchayat

Satinandi Gram Panchayat is part of West Bengal's three-tier Panchayati Raj structure. The three levels are described below.

Tier 1: Gram Panchayat (GP)

Satinandi Gram Panchayat is the village-level Panchayati Raj institution. It handles local development and basic civic services such as drinking water, sanitation, street lighting and village infrastructure.

Tier 2: Block Panchayat (BP)

Galsi-Ii Panchayat Samiti is the intermediate-level Panchayati Raj institution for Satinandi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development activities across Gram Panchayats in its area.

Tier 3: District Panchayat (DP)

Purba Bardhaman Zila Parishad is the district-level Panchayati Raj institution for Satinandi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development planning and activities at the district level.
